Navigating the Panorama of New Bowling Balls 2025

The collection of bowling gear represents a big funding for each newbie {and professional} bowlers. Prudent decision-making requires cautious consideration of assorted elements, notably when evaluating new bowling balls projected for launch in 2025. The next gives steering to assist within the choice course of.

Tip 1: Assess Ability Stage and Bowling Model: Correct self-assessment is essential. Decide the suitable gear designed for particular ability ranges. A newbie may profit from a ball emphasizing management, whereas a complicated bowler could search aggressive hooking potential. Bowling type, whether or not stroker, tweener, or energy participant, additionally influences the optimum core and coverstock choice. For brand new bowling balls 2025 take into account how properly they are going to match your present degree of proficiency.

Tip 2: Analyze Lane Circumstances: Bowling facilities current various lane situations, various in oil sample and floor texture. Earlier than buying, analysis the everyday lane situations encountered. Softer coverstocks usually excel on drier lanes, whereas stronger, extra aggressive covers are higher fitted to heavier oil patterns. Perceive how the brand new bowling balls 2025 are optimized for various oil situations.

Tip 3: Analysis Core Dynamics and Structure Choices: Familiarize with the core dynamics, together with Radius of Gyration (RG) and differential. Decrease RG cores are inclined to roll earlier, whereas increased RG cores supply extra size. Differential impacts the ball’s hook potential. Focus on structure choices with a professional professional store operator, as pin placement can considerably alter ball response. With the brand new bowling balls 2025 in thoughts it is very important take into consideration how this ball would match your present structure.

Tip 4: Consider Coverstock Supplies: Perceive the traits of various coverstock supplies, together with reactive resin, urethane, and particle-enhanced choices. Reactive resin gives aggressive hooking potential, whereas urethane gives extra managed reactions. Particle-enhanced covers supply elevated traction on heavier oil. Think about which materials aligns with the prevailing lane situations and desired ball movement, being attentive to the brand new coverstock compounds and traits of the brand new bowling balls 2025.

Tip 5: Prioritize Match and Consolation: A correctly fitted bowling ball is crucial for management and damage prevention. Seek the advice of with a professional store operator to make sure appropriate span, grip measurement, and finger insert placement. A snug grip promotes constant launch and minimizes pressure.
